Schools Programme tutorials are part of the school timetable, so pupils may be held up on the way to the tutorial, by technical issues, or even being absent from school.
As a tutor you should remain in the lesson space for the entire duration of the tutorial, unless told otherwise. This is because if your pupil is able to get to the lesson space later on, it's still valuable for them to have some of their lesson with you.
You do not need to contact us if you pupil is absent - we'll be actively monitoring attendance and we'll try and get them on site as soon as possible.
This is all highlighted in the online training.
We understand that you've put in a lot of work to plan your tutorial, so in the instances that your pupil is unable to make the session, you will receive full payment. However, if you do leave the tutorial before the end time, we cannot guarantee that you will receive payment.
